Transaction 80c4135a8e8db0c14a1453a4642474f534dbc0c93eed3dcc2551b636d00d1e79
1 Input
1 Output
-
80c4135a8e8db0c14a1453a4642474f534dbc0c93eed3dcc2551b636d00d1e79:0
- value
- 349877
- script pubkey
- OP_0 OP_PUSHBYTES_20 2577adbe1e74dbe85dfcb7e01b97da1c05f94305
- address
- bc1qy4m6m0s7wnd7sh0uklsph976rszljsc90esxnt